AZ-104 Certification Notes
Chapter 9.6 - Automating Virtual Machine Deployments
Why Automate VM Deployments?
- Patch/update Operating Systems (OS)
- Pre-Install software (e.g. Apache2 web server)
- Preconfigure settings
Azure Resource Manager (ARM) Templates
- Infrastructure as Code (IaC)
- Text-based (declarative JSON) definition of Azure resources and resource configurations
- Deployment Consistency
- Manage resource deployments using software deployments methodologies
- Automation
- Automate resource deployments and provide modular approach to resource deployments

Virtual Hard Disk (VHD) Templates
- Prep Virtual Machine
- Configure VM with required software, updates, and configurations
- Generalize Virtual Machine
- Prepare VM for imaging using sysprep (Windows) or VM Agent deprovision (Linux)

Exam Tips
- ARM Templates
- Deploy VMs quickly and manage infrastructure using change control using Infrastructure as Code (IaC)
- VHD Template
- Create a golden image of VMs to easily deploy VMs with consistent software and configurations
- Automate Management
- Manage VM deployments using custom data and manage VMs using extension scripts
